Abstract :
Introduction: Pharmaceutical companies as well as food and cosmetics manufacturers are legally required to provide a shelf-life label on their products packaging as part of their stability study report. There are different recommended software like R software package and SAS which can perform as shelf-life estimating tools for analyzing the data achieved by the stability testing of drugs and vaccines. Methods: Recombinant hepatitis B surface antigen vaccine (Pasteur Institute of Iran) was used as a sle for the entire quality control assays according to Pharmacopeia and NIH (National Institute of Health) procedures. For the stability study, full test examinations were done and R software package was applied to estimate the shelf-life. Results: The results of R software indicated a variety of statistical information which makes the data interpretation more intelligible and apprehensible. Conclusion: Based on our results and experience, the best way to obtain a shelf-life or the expiration date is to calculate it manually however, using software such as R can increase the accuracy of the results.
